Description
subject : series of slides taken by A. R. Hogg on the Isle of Man; portrait of white-bearded man in working clothes posing at door of apparently substantial stone-built dwelling house. The top of the doorway is glazed, and fishing nets hang from a hook and horse-shoe set in the wall alongside. entitled 'Type of native', annotated and signed by Hogg. date : c. 1900.
